Blue Hole in Belize
The Great Blue Hole is a giant marine sinkhole located off the coast of Belize. This remarkable diving spot is found close to Lighthouse Reef. The Great Blue Hole is 124m deep and 318m across. It covers 70,650 sq. metres. Deep divers can experience some of the world's most beautiful underwater scenes in this area. This Belize diving destination is ideal for deep divers because of its cave-like atmosphere and high visibility.

Elphinstone
For its beautiful soft corals and vibrant marine life, dive the Elphinstone Reef. This reef, which is 300 meters long, is between twenty- and forty metres deep. It's covered in large gogonians and sponges as well as sea whips. Redtooth triggerfish and giant Trevally can be found on the finger-shaped plateau. The possibility of seeing a hammerhead Shark is quite possible. This shark is extremely rare and extremely difficult to find. This dive spot offers clear water and strong drift.
Belize Blue Hole
If you've ever dreamed about diving into the Caribbean Sea deep, you will have heard of the Great Blue Hole. The Blue Hole is approximately 62 miles from Belize’s mainland. It's a perfectly round hole. It is located at the Lighthouse Reef atoll's center and is approximately 125 meters in depth. Though snorkelers and scuba divers have been diving in the waters surface for decades, not many have attempted to explore the depths.
Elphinstone with a buddy group
Elphinstone (also known as Elfinstone) is the best boat dive for those looking to do a boat trip in Southern Egypt. This saltwater dive site is located near Marsa Alam. It can reach a maximum depth up to 150 feet (46m). The visibility ranges anywhere between 61 feet and 70 feet (19-21 meters).
